Output 5198236b4305f4fab681659eb645c60b9fe2d31a76ffa8cb786b889c143b7494:6

value
1056183
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8670abcd158e0ed879ecb4ae3a3984ac5604b03f OP_EQUALVERIFY OP_CHECKSIG
address
1DFrXEN7eK9K13wK546WrGJqELLXKgbQxZ
transaction
5198236b4305f4fab681659eb645c60b9fe2d31a76ffa8cb786b889c143b7494
confirmations
424610
spent
true